About Bessey
Bessey Tools GmbH & Co. KG traces its manufacturing roots to 1889 in Tuttlingen, in the Baden-Württemberg region of Germany, an area with a long tradition of precision metalworking and tool manufacture. The company has specialised in clamping tools throughout its history and has developed what is now the most comprehensive and technically advanced range of professional clamps available from any single manufacturer in the world.
The name Bessey is effectively shorthand for professional clamping, much as Hoover became shorthand for vacuum cleaners. Joiners, cabinet makers, metalworkers, welders and fabricators across Europe and North America specify Bessey clamps not because they are the cheapest option, because they are not, but because the clamping force, dimensional accuracy, jaw parallelism and overall build quality are consistently better than less expensive alternatives. A properly maintained Bessey clamp will outlast the workshop it was bought for.
The range spans hundreds of models across F-clamps, G-clamps, parallel clamps, pipe clamps, quick-action one-hand clamps, toggle clamps and welding clamps. Bessey’s investment in clamp design shows in details like the REVO series swivel jaw, the TGK angle clamps and the KR series double-slide F-clamps, where particular clamping problems have been properly solved rather than worked around.
Products We Can Supply from Bessey
F-clamps and sliding bar clamps. The KR and GH series F-clamps are the core of the professional range, with a fixed anvil jaw and a sliding shoe that travels the full length of the bar. Available in jaw openings from 100 mm to 1200 mm and depths of reach from 60 mm to 200 mm. The KRE and KRRE series add a rotating spindle end for even clamping force on irregular or angled surfaces. Bessey F-clamps hold their calibration and jaw parallelism markedly better than budget alternatives over repeated use.
G-clamps. GZ and GH series steel G-clamps for direct work-holding and assembly tasks. They use a forged frame and a precision-machined screw thread, and the difference in clamp force per turn and in thread longevity over cast-body alternatives shows itself over extended use in a professional workshop.
Pipe clamps and bar clamps. Parallel clamps (K-body series) for cabinet making and furniture assembly, where jaw parallelism under load is essential for accurate glue-up joints. Pipe clamp fixtures mount onto standard steel pipe to create variable-length clamps for large panel and frame work.
One-hand quick-action clamps. The EHKM and EHK series one-hand clamps for single-handed work-holding where both hands are needed for positioning. Available in light, standard and heavy-duty versions with jaw openings from 100 mm to 600 mm.
Welding and toggle clamps. Welding clamps designed for holding workpieces during MIG, TIG and MMA welding, with heat-resistant features and jaw profiles suited to holding metal sections at consistent angles. Toggle clamps in horizontal, vertical and latch-action types for jig and fixture work in metalworking and assembly.

Good to Know
Bessey’s K-body parallel clamps are the industry standard for furniture and cabinet making glue-ups. The jaw stays parallel under load, which is what stops the panel bowing as the clamp is tightened, a problem that cheaper bar clamps with less rigid construction cause regularly.
